Save
Leaf Brand Plant Stem Logo PNG, Clipart, Brand, Clip Art, Flower, Garden, Green Free PNG Download
This PNG image was uploaded on March 15, 2019, 3:35 am by user: hayon153 and is about brand, clip art, flower, garden, green. It has a resolution of 799x800 pixels.
Free Download (73.89 KB)

Leaf Brand Plant Stem Logo PNG

Edit PNG
AI Background Remover
799x800
73.89 KB
March 15, 2019
PNG (300 DPI)